I picked up a used propane TEC Patio II infra-red grill on Facebook Market Place for $150 CAD including an almost empty 20 lb propane tank, a couple of weeks ago and I just finished cleaning it up.


The only thing wrong with it was the stainless steel screens over the infra-red burners were at the end of their lifespan.
I'll be damned if I am going to pay $129 ea. for a piece of stainless steel screening molded to fit around the top of the infra-red burners.
I ended up ordering a sheet of stainless steel screening on Amazon for $20 CAD and cutting it into 4 pieces.
I put one piece for each of the two burners below the OEM screen and one piece for each of the two burners above the OEM screen and MacGyvered some non coated coat hanger wire to clip around the burner frame to hold everything into place.

Other than that, all the old girl needed was a thorough cleaning.
